2020-11-01 09:44:06 -04:00
|
|
|
# dnf
|
|
|
|
|
|
|
|
> Administrador de paquetes para RHEL, CentOS y Fedora (Reemplaza a yum).
|
2024-10-29 23:58:31 -05:00
|
|
|
> Para comandos equivalentes en otros administradores de paquetes, vea <https://wiki.archlinux.org/title/Pacman/Rosetta>.
|
2021-11-08 19:55:15 +08:00
|
|
|
> Más información: <https://dnf.readthedocs.io>.
|
2020-11-01 09:44:06 -04:00
|
|
|
|
|
|
|
- Actualiza todos los paquetes a la última versión disponible:
|
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
`sudo dnf upgrade`
|
2020-11-01 09:44:06 -04:00
|
|
|
|
|
|
|
- Busca un paquete usando palabras clave:
|
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
`dnf search {{palabra1 palabra2 ...}}`
|
2020-11-01 09:44:06 -04:00
|
|
|
|
|
|
|
- Muestra información acerca de un paquete:
|
|
|
|
|
|
|
|
`dnf info {{paquete}}`
|
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
- Instala un nuevo paquete (usa `-y` para confirmar todas las preguntas automáticamente):
|
2020-11-01 09:44:06 -04:00
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
`sudo dnf install {{paquete1 paquete2 ...}}`
|
2020-11-01 09:44:06 -04:00
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
- Elimina un paquete:
|
2020-11-01 09:44:06 -04:00
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
`sudo dnf remove {{paquete1 paquete2 ...}}`
|
2020-11-01 09:44:06 -04:00
|
|
|
|
2021-02-03 11:22:44 -05:00
|
|
|
- Lista todos los paquetes instalados:
|
2020-11-01 09:44:06 -04:00
|
|
|
|
|
|
|
`dnf list --installed`
|
|
|
|
|
2024-10-29 23:58:31 -05:00
|
|
|
- Encuentra qué paquetes proveen un archivo determinado:
|
2020-11-01 09:44:06 -04:00
|
|
|
|
|
|
|
`dnf provides {{archivo}}`
|
2024-10-29 23:58:31 -05:00
|
|
|
|
|
|
|
- Ver todas las operaciones pasadas:
|
|
|
|
|
|
|
|
`dnf history`
|